
On June 12th, Linyang Energy announced that a consortium formed by its Linyang Power Services and China Water Resources and Electric Power Corporation has successfully won the bid for the Mauritius government's grid side energy storage project, with a bid amount of 24.9889 million US dollars (excluding tax), equivalent to approximately 179 million yuan, accounting for 2.66% of the company's 2024 revenue.

With an investment of $2 bn, the energy storage systems will commence operations in 2026 and will be the largest project in Latin America. The government of Chile has announced plans to introduce a bill this year aimed at procuring large-scale energy storage systems.

The Board of Directors of CAF, Development Bank of Latin America and the Caribbean, approved US$110 million in financing for the development of the Chichas Solar Plant, a renewable energy project that reinforces Bolivia's commitment to energy transition and environmental sustainability.
